Although liver regeneration has been intensively studied in various ways, the mechanisms underlying liver regeneration remain elusive. Apoptosis-stimulating protein two of p53 (ASPP2) was discovered as a binding partner of p53 and plays an important role in regulating cell apoptosis and growth. However, the role of ASPP2 in hepatocyte proliferation and liver regeneration has not been reported. The expression profile of ASPP2 was measured in a mouse model with 70% partial hepatectomy (PHX). Liver regeneration and hepatocyte proliferation were detected in wild-type (ASPP2+/+) and ASPP2 haploinsufficient (ASPP2+/-) mice with PHX. The mammalian target of rapamycin (mTOR) and autophagy pathways were analyzed in the ASPP2+/+ and ASPP2+/- mice with PHX. After rapamycin or 3-methyladenine (3-MA) treatment, hepatocyte proliferation and liver regeneration were analyzed in the ASPP2+/+ and ASPP2+/- mice with PHX. ASPP2 expression was shown to be upregulated at the early stage and downregulated at the late stage. Compared to the ASPP2+/+ mice, liver regeneration was enhanced in ASPP2+/- mice with 70% PHX. In addition, compared to the ASPP2+/+ mice, the mTORC1 pathway was significantly upregulated and the autophagic pathway was downregulated in ASPP2+/-mice with 70% PHX. Inhibition of the mTORC1 pathway significantly suppressed liver regeneration in ASPP2+/- mice with 70% PHX. In contrast, disruption of the autophagic pathway further enhanced liver regeneration in ASPP2+/- mice with 70% PHX. ASPP2 deficiency can promote liver regeneration through activating the mTORC1 pathway, which further regulates downstream molecules, such as those related to autophagy and p70S6K expression in mouse model post-PHX.

The aim of the present study was to investigate the relationship between the expression of transcription factor forkhead box C2 (FOXC2) and the clinical features of cervical cancer. A total of 66 patients with cervical cancer, 42 patients with cervical intraepithelial neoplasia (CIN) and 25 patients with cervical inflammation were enrolled. The positive expression rates and expression levels of mRNA of FOXC2, E-cadherin, N-cadherin, vascular endothelial growth factor (VEGF), stromal cell-derived factor-1 (SDF-1), Notch protein and lymphatic vessel endothelial hyaluronan receptor-1 (LYVE-1) in cervical tissues were detected using immunohistochemistry and RT-PCR. The positive expression rates and expression levels of mRNA of FOXC2, N-cadherin, VEGF, SDF-1, Notch and LYVE-1 in cervical cancer were significantly higher than those in CIN, and those in the inflammatory tissues were the lowest, while the positive expression rate of E-cadherin in cervical cancer was lower than that in CIN, and that in the inflammatory tissues was the highest (P<0.05). The positive expression rates of FOXC2, N-cadherin, VEGF, SDF-1, Notch and LYVE-1 in patients with cervical cancer [human papillomavirus (HPV) positive, squamous cell carcinoma, Stages III-IV, maximal diameter ≥3.8 cm and low differentiation] were increased, and the positive expression rate of E-cadherin was decreased (P<0.05). Correlation analysis revealed that FOXC2 was positively correlated with the positive expression rates of N-cadherin, VEGF, SDF-1, Notch and LYVE-1, and negatively correlated with E-cadherin (P<0.05). In conclusion, the high expression of FOXC2 is correlated with the HPV infection, pathological pattern, clinical stage, tumor diameter and differentiation grade of cervical cancer, which may be involved in the epithelial-mesenchymal transition, vascular and matrix formation, Notch signaling pathway and lymphangiogenesis.

INTRODUCTION: On July 1, 2011, the Chinese government launched a national Action Plan for antibiotic stewardship targeting antibiotic misuse in public hospitals. The aim of this study was to evaluate the impacts of the Action Plan in terms of frequency and intensity of antibiotic utilization and patients costs in public general hospitals. METHODS: Administrative pharmacy data from July 2010 to June 2014 were sampled from 65 public general hospitals and divided into three segments: (1) July 2010 to June 2011 as the preparation period; (2) July 2011 to June 2012 as the intervention period; and (3) July 2012 to June 2014 as the assessment period. The outcome measures included (1) antibiotic prescribing rates; (2) intensity of antibiotic consumption; (3) patients costs; and (4) duration of peri-operative antibiotic treatment in clean surgeries of thyroidectomy, breast, hernia, and orthopedic procedures. Longitudinal and cross-sectional analyses were conducted. RESULTS: Longitudinal analyses showed significant trend changes in the frequency and intensity of antibiotic consumption, the patients' costs on antibiotics, and the duration of antibiotic treatment received by surgical patients undergoing the 4 clean procedures during the intervention period. Cross-sectional analyses showed that the antibiotic prescribing rates were reduced to 35.3% and 12.9% in inpatient and outpatient settings, that the intensity of antibiotic consumption was reduced to 35.9 DDD/100 bed-days, that patients' costs on antibiotics were reduced significantly, and that the duration of peri-operative antibiotic treatment received by surgical patients undergoing the 4 types of clean procedures decreased to less than 24 hour during the assessment period. CONCLUSION: The Action Plan, as a combination of managerial and professional strategies, was effective in reducing the frequency and intensity of antibiotic consumption, patients' costs on antibiotics, and the duration of peri-operative antibiotic treatment in the 4 clean surgeries.
